Is your pool salt system not performing as well ? A failing electrolytic cell is a typical culprit. These devices create chlorine from salt, and over time, mineral buildup can reduce their performance or even cause them to fail . Replacing your old chlorinator cell is a relatively simple and cost-effective way to improve your pool's water quality . Pool Chlorinator Cell Replacement: A Step-by-Step Guide

Replacing your pool chlorinator salt cell can look daunting, but with some simple steps, you can complete it yourself and reduce money.

First, turn off the power to your pool pump at the breaker box. This is extremely important for safety . Next, identify the chlorinator cell, which is usually part of your pool's filtration system. Disconnect the connections website from the cell, noting their positions for simple reattachment. Then, release the cell from the pipe connections, which might require some muscle. Carefully remove the old cell and check the o-rings for deterioration; these will likely need replacement. Install the new cell, making sure the o-rings are properly placed. Reconnect the conduit fittings and wires , verifying their original positions. Finally, restore the power at the breaker box and verify the new cell is operating correctly.
